Understanding Your AC System’s Winter Vulnerabilities
Outdoor condenser units contain several components vulnerable to winter damage. The aluminum fins on the condenser coil can bend under heavy snow loads. Exposed electrical connections may corrode in wet winter conditions. Small animals seeking shelter often nest inside units, chewing through wires and insulation.
The EPA’s Energy Star program recommends winterizing outdoor HVAC equipment to maintain efficiency and prevent damage. A properly winterized unit can last 5-7 years longer than one left exposed to harsh elements year-round.
Step-by-Step AC Winterization Process
- Power Down the System

- Clean the Condenser Coils
Remove leaves, twigs, and debris from the top and sides of the unit using a soft brush or vacuum with a brush attachment. Philadelphia’s autumn leaves can trap moisture against the unit, accelerating corrosion.
- Inspect Refrigerant Lines
Check the copper lines running from your house to the unit. Look for cracked or missing insulation. Replace damaged sections with UV-resistant foam insulation to prevent freezing and maintain efficiency.
- Check for Pest Entry Points
Examine the unit’s base and electrical panels for gaps where mice or squirrels could enter. Seal small openings with steel wool or hardware cloth, as rodents often seek shelter in warm mechanical spaces.
- Apply Protective Coating
Coat exposed metal surfaces with a rust-inhibiting spray designed for outdoor equipment. This creates a barrier against road salt spray and moisture that commonly affects units near Philadelphia’s busier streets.
- Install Proper Covering
Use a breathable mesh cover specifically designed for AC units rather than plastic tarps. Breathable covers prevent moisture buildup that causes mold and rust while still protecting against snow and ice.
Heat Pump vs. Standard AC: Critical Winterization Differences
Philadelphia homeowners with heat pumps need a different approach than those with standard air conditioners. Heat pumps run year-round for both heating and cooling, so they cannot be completely shut down for winter.
For heat pumps, focus on clearing snow from the top and sides after storms to maintain proper airflow. The defrost cycle automatically activates when ice builds up on the coils, but heavy snow can overwhelm this system. Keep at least 18 inches of clearance around all sides of the unit.
Common Winterization Mistakes Philadelphia Homeowners Make
Many homeowners use plastic tarps to cover their AC units, but this traps moisture inside and creates a perfect environment for rust and mold growth. The condensation that forms under plastic covers often causes more damage than leaving the unit uncovered.
Another mistake is waiting too late to winterize. By the time snow arrives, ice may have already formed in vulnerable areas. Emergency Winterization Situations
Sometimes winter arrives unexpectedly, leaving homeowners scrambling to protect their AC units. If snow is already falling, focus on emergency protection rather than perfect winterization.
Quickly clear snow from the top of the unit to prevent ice dam formation. Place a temporary cover over the unit using a tarp weighted at the corners. Avoid completely sealing the unit, as some airflow prevents condensation buildup.
Schedule professional service as soon as possible after the storm. Emergency winterization prevents immediate damage but doesn’t address underlying vulnerabilities that proper preparation would have caught.
Spring Re-Activation After Winter
Proper winterization makes spring re-activation simple, but some steps ensure your system starts correctly after months of inactivity. Remove all covers and inspect for animal nests or damage. Check that all connections remain secure.
Before turning the system on for the first time, visually inspect the condenser coils for damage. Bent fins reduce efficiency and should be straightened with a fin comb. Listen for unusual noises when the system first starts, as this can indicate winter damage.

Frequently Asked Questions
Should I completely cover my AC unit during Philadelphia winters?
No. Complete coverage traps moisture and creates condensation that causes more damage than exposure. Use breathable mesh covers that protect from snow while allowing air circulation.
When is the best time to winterize my AC in Philadelphia?
October is ideal, before the first frost typically arrives in mid-November. This timing allows you to complete winterization before ice and snow become daily threats.
Can I winterize my AC unit myself or should I hire a professional?
DIY works for basic maintenance if you’re comfortable with simple tools and electrical safety. Hire a professional if your system is over 10 years old, has had previous issues, or you want a complete diagnostic inspection.
